Erbium laser resurfacing is designed to remove surface-level and moderately deep lines and wrinkles on the face, hands, neck, or chest.

Erbium laser resurfacing is a procedure that uses advanced laser technology to remove the outer layers of skin, revealing new, refreshed skin cells below. This can be used to help smooth the texture of the skin and create an even skin tone.

Benefits
  • minimal burning of surrounding tissue.
  • fewer side effects -- such as swelling, bruising, and redness.
  • recovery time should be faster than with CO2 laser resurfacing.

What to do after treatment with erbium laser peel for skin resurfacing?

It usually takes about 3-5 days for the inflammation to subside, depending on the area treated and the energy used. Patients will notice a constant improvement of lines, wrinkles, sun damage spots, and scars for up to 6 months after treatment.

Initially, there will be some swelling. In less than a week, you will see new softer pink skin.

After treatment, it is important to use sunscreen because your skin may be more sensitive to the sun as it is healing. It should not be submerged in saunas, Jacuzzi, and swimming pools. You should not exercise for 7 days to avoid infection.

It is a less invasive precision laser that helps enter layer by layer on the skin surface to regenerate creating enough collagen, it has a minimum healing process, unlike other lasers, it is much more harmless and does not generate heat to the surroundings from where the procedure is performed.

Many people compare it or relate it to the co2 laser, its difference is that the co2 laser is a little more aggressive because it uses a much shorter pulsed light energy than that of the erbium.

In the case of people with a darker skin tone, it is advisable to use laser erbium because it is much safer and because its healing is less, the probability of hyperpigmentation is much lower.
